Clarksville man gets kicked out of Walmart, charged with meth possession

49-year-old Terry Latham was charged with possession of meth with intent, unlawful drug paraphernalia, and possession without a prescription after being reported as an unwanted guest at Walmart on Wilma Rudolph Boulevard.

On March 23rd, Officer Jonathan Williams was dispatched to Walmart at 3050 Wilma Rudolph Blvd in reference to an unwanted guest. Upon arrival, contact was made with Terry Latham. A search on Terry confirmed there to be two active Conditions of Release on file from February 10th.

According to the affidavit, during a consent search of Terry’s Ford F150, officers discovered a pill bottle containing 5 pills identified as Ciprofloxcin [sic] that is a prescription-only medication. Officers also found a black bag with a pink bag inside that contained a crystal-like substance that tested positive for methamphetamine. Also found were 2 burnt spoons and another pill bottle containing 10 pills that were identified as Sulfameth/Trimethoprim.

Terry Latham was arrested and charged with possession of meth with intent, unlawful drug paraphernalia, and possession without a prescription. His bond was set at $1,000.
